Innovation in Public Services 2007

 Conference Themes

 

This premier Conference and Exhibition will examine the current situation involving the utilisation of the Internet, mobile and new technologies in the public sector to increase and encourage flexible working strategies, foster increased productivity, efficiency and citizen-centric services.

 

Providing a profile of the key issues of the day, IPS 2007 offers an unique forum to analyse, debate and showcase the progress achieved to date in both the UK and Europe, while sharing knowledge and best practice across the public, private and third sectors.

 

  • Policy and best practice
  • m-Government - making the most of alternative service delivery
  • Examining the potential of new technologies to deliver efficient and better public services
  • New Technology - how to engage the citizen and encourage user take-up
  • Information Assurance - a barrier to development?
  • Security of the Network
  • OFCOM - Preparing for the Future - the challenges ahead
  • Local Authority and Central Government Case Studies of Innovation in Public Services
